Cloud computing Interview Questions and Answers

Cloud computing Interview Questions

Share This Post

Best Cloud computing Interview Questions and Answers

Cloud computing is one of the vast topics that cover some of the vital subjects that include cloud architecture, layers of cloud, components of cloud, cloud computing services, virtualization, Windows Azure and more. Coursejet is declared to be a one-stop resource for both beginners and experienced to prepare for cloud computing interviews. The main reason why most of the organizations are now transforming to the cloud is that they can store any volume of business data easily and effectively in the cloud; also, these data can be extracted or accessed at anytime from anywhere as and when they need those data. And, this is why in recent days there is a huge demand for certified and experienced cloud computing specialist. So, Coursejet guides every aspirant to step into the specialized field called “Cloud” to come up in their life and establish a great career of their dreams.

Frequently asked Cloud computing Interview Questions and Answers

In this blog, we have posted the top 50 Cloud computing Interview Questions and Answers. These questions are frequently asked by the leading recruiters in the industry. Also, Coursejet has tie-up with several interviewers and these questions are prepared in consultation with them such that it will be highly useful for the aspirants. You will find most of the tricky questions asked nowadays and the answer to those questions. Both freshers and experienced can make use of our blog as these top 50 cloud computing interview questions and answers are prepared based on your particular necessities. Red Hat, Google, Oracle Cloud, IBM cloud, VMWare, Adobe, AWS, SAP, Verizon cloud are some of the top multinational companies that are looking for certified cloud specialists, so take your first step today! Join the cloud computing online courses, get cloud computing certification, and then, make use of our interview questions and excel in your career life. We wish you all success in your future endeavors.

A cloud is nothing but a combination of servers, hardware, networks, services, storage and interfaces that are used together to provide computing which is a service of the cloud. It consists of three different users namely – End users, Business management users and Cloud service providers.
Although this is too general and various advanced topics have now come into the act, some of the interviewers ask this question in the cloud computing interview. So, knowing to answer this question simply will also be useful. The computing which is completely based on the internet is known as cloud computing which can also be stated as the next stage of internet evolution. Actually, cloud computing makes use of the internet to provide specialized services to the users of the cloud as and when they are in need. In order to satisfy the requirements of the customers, providers and partners, most of the organizations make use of cloud computing today. The three main contributors of cloud computing are namely business leaders, vendors and partners. The application and the concerned hardware, technology, integration and infrastructure are offered only by the vendors. The cloud services demand is raised by the partners who provide technical service to the customers. The cloud services that are being provided by the partners are highly analyzed and evaluated by the business leaders. Through cloud computing, the resources of a company are used as a pool rather than an independent resource. Nowadays, everywhere cloud computing is used from catering emails to storing documents, photos, watching entertainment movies and playing games.
Following are the list of some of the useful advantages or the benefits of using cloud computing:
  • It efficiently stores and backs up data whenever required.
  • It assures a reliable and robust server availability and utility.
  • It supports software as a service or SaaS.
  • It can provide users with highlights that include information technology sandboxing and more.
  • Also, through cloud computing business owners can enjoy maximum productivity, can consume time and IT cost.

Data storage is the main concern nowadays as many are moving towards smartphone and this is the reason why cloud computing came into existence. The usage of high-end hardware and software is highly reduced as cloud computing made its path recently. We will need only software initially to interface while all the other process will be carried out easily using cloud computing.

In this blog, we team of Coursejet has covered almost every interview questions that are related to cloud computing.

The most important components of cloud computing are as follows:

  • Storage as a Service – To use or to request storage, this component can be used.
  • Database as a Service – This is one of the components that perform as an active database from remote.
  • Information as a Service – This is a piece of particular information which can be accessed from anywhere at any time.
  • Process as a Service – The resources like data and services can be combined together using this component.
  • Application as a Service – It is an entire application that is built perfectly for the usage of the clients.
  • Platform as a Service – This is one of the components where an app is built, databases are being created, executed, saved and tested.
  • Integration as a Service – This is the main component use to integrate an app with other necessary applications.
  • Security as a Service – It is used to implement the required security.
  • Management as a Service – It is used to manage cloud in the form of virtualization, resource utilization, server and time management.
  • Testing as a Service – It can test applications that are being hosted.
  • Infrastructure as a Service – It can be used to manage software, hardware, networks, servers and more.

A little tricky question asked by most of the cloud computing interviewers recently but the answer is the same as features. Go through this question before you are taking part in a cloud computing interview:

  • It ensures a standard and an easy to use interface
  • It supports on-demand self-service and automation to an extent
  • It is easy to scale and ensure resource pool
  • It is highly available, economical and supports pay on the go concept

Professional cloud, Performance cloud and Personal cloud are some of the common clouds that are involved in cloud computing.

Apache Hadoop and Map Reduce are the two important and featured platforms that are compatible with large-scale cloud computing.

Apache Hadoop – It is one of the Java-based open-source platforms which generates a computer pool which comprises of the file system. Also, it can cluster the elements, applies only identical hash algorithms and creates copies of the existing files.

Map Reduce – It supports distributed computing and is can be stated as software that is built by Google. It can handle and manage both structured and unstructured data. It makes use of a huge volume of data and several other cloud resources and then it can cater those data to other required companies in the form of clusters.

The open-source cloud can be defined as a solution or a cloud service which can be operated using open-source software and available open-source technologies which include private, public and hybrid cloud that provides IaaS, XaaS, SaaS or PaaS and are executed and implemented wholly on open source technologies only. OpenStack can be the best example of open source cloud computing.

A service that is utilized in order to provide cloud applications is known as the cloud service. The applications that are built using the cloud service can be accessed without the need for installing a particular application on the computer. The support and maintenance are highly reduced to cloud-based applications rather than the other applications that do not involve the cloud.

Looking for Cloud computing Hands-On Training?

Get Cloud computing Practical Assignments and Real time projects

The main functionality of both mobile computing and cloud computing is to transmit data wirelessly while cloud computing offers user data and mobile computing applications are executed on the remote server and provides users which access to store and manage user data.

This is one of the tricky and frequently asked cloud computing interview questions, so get used to it by practising before you attend an interview.

A plug-in that is ensured and effectively managed by any organization is known as utility computing which can also be stated as a deciding factor that comes up with the efficient services that have to be deployed effectively from the cloud. In utility computing, user can pay only for the particular services they are using.

Following table illustrates the major difference between cloud computing and on-premise computing.

Cloud Computing

On-premise Computing

It is maintenance-free and requires less or no support

It needs support and maintenance

It will be upgraded to the latest version automatically

Human intervention is required to update the latest version

You can pay as you go

You cannot pay as you go

It ensures excellent scalability

It ensures good scalability

Listed below are some of the security aspects or security management services that are provided by cloud computing:

  • Identity management – It ensures authorization and authentication of several service applications
  • Access control – The administrator user will be given a complete access control of the other users who enter into a particular cloud platform
  • Authentication and Authorization – Only authorized and authenticated user can access the cloud applications and data

This is one of the frequently asked cloud computing interview questions where aspirants get confused on the deployment models and layers. So, be cautious listen to the question carefully and answer perfectly.

The answer to the layers of cloud computing is as follows:

  • CLC or Cloud Controller
  • Walrus
  • Cluster Controller
  • Storage Controller (SC)
  • Node Controller (NC)

The deployment models found in cloud computing is as follows:

  • Private Cloud
  • Public Cloud
  • Community Cloud
  • Hybrid Cloud

Encryption is the only way. Implement encryption key with every data that you transfer and examine that there is no data leakage.

Following are some of the benefits and uses of public cloud:

  • On using a public cloud, you can pay only the resource that you use at a particular time period
  • It is meant for commercial activities that manage a huge volume of workloads without affecting the functionality
  • Consumers can make use of public cloud affordably as the cost for hardware and other applications are handled by the providers itself
  • They are highly scalable and by using public cloud consumers will never experience any resource waste as they pay only for the resource they use

Users will experience the following advantages of making use of private cloud:

  • This is one of the private groups owned by private sectors for their partners, employees or customers
  • Only the person with access control can use the data within the private cloud as it is highly controlled
  • All the features are similar to public cloud rather than security and maintenance
  • It is highly expensive and automates the process like security, compliance and governance

Hybrid cloud can be defined as the combination of private cloud and public cloud; also, it can be defined as the mixture of internal and external cloud services.  Mostly Hybrid cloud is considered where you want to maintain the confidentiality of the data and to acquire public cloud services as and when required.

Become Cloud computing Certified Expert in 35 Hours

Get Cloud Computing Practical Assignments and Real time projects

Following are some of the pros of hybrid cloud:

  • Scalability
  • Cost-effective
  • Security
  • Flexibility

Yes, there are few cons associated with hybrid cloud and they are as follows:

  • It is infrastructure dependent
  • Networking and security compliance

Cloud computing is declared to be the second home or storage unit of any organizations as it can generate computing excellence that is required for the recent technologies like Internet of Things, Artificial Intelligence, Data Mining, Machine Learning and more. Some of the famous cloud computing platforms are as follows:

  • Amazon Web Services
  • Microsoft Azure
  • IBM Bluemix
  • Google Cloud Platform
  • Alibaba

Although there are several platforms available, Azure and Cloud are experiencing more users as they ensure maximum features, tools, APIs and more.

The following table will clearly explain the difference between a private cloud and hybrid cloud.
Private CloudHybrid Cloud
Private cloud stores only the specific organization’s dataA hybrid cloud can store both the public and private cloud data that are found in a shared environment
The services of a private cloud can be accessed only by an authorized user of the organizationIn a hybrid cloud, the public resources can be accessed by everyone while the private resources can be accessed only by an authorized hybrid cloud user
The datacenter of the private cloud will be found within an organization’s networkIn a hybrid cloud, the private datacenter will be handled by the hybrid cloud while the public datacenter will be controlled by CSP

As cloud computing has introduced, most of the organizations found its features beneficial and has been transforming into a cloud platform for their business operations. And, most of the companies are seeking successful outcomes by shifting to the cloud. Some of the organizations have implemented cloud technologies to their existing systems and has increased the efficiency and improved the performance. The main cloud applications that are found effective in recent times are as follows:

  • G Suite
  • Microsoft Azure Platform
  • Adobe Suite
  • Kamatera
  • phoenixNAP
  • Amazon Web Services
  • VMWare
  • IBM Cloud
  • SAP
  • Verizon Cloud
  • Navisite
  • Dropbox
  • Rackspace
  • Red Hat
  • Salesforce
  • Oracle Cloud

Elastic Utility Computing Architecture For Linking Your Programs To Useful Systems is the full form of “EUCALYPTUS” in cloud computing.

  • Nowadays, aspirants can experience this question in most of their cloud computing interviews and Coursejet feels content in providing the answer to this question.
  • With EUCALYPTUS, clusters can be easily generated in the platforms of cloud computing
  • It can also be used to effectively build public, private and hybrid cloud
  • EUCALYPTUS is also used in private clouds to develop datacenters on their own

The list goes on as follows:

  • Lucid database
  • Couch database
  • Mongo database

There are three main components associated with Windows Azure and they are as follows:

  • Cloud
  • SQL Azure
  • App Fabric: Allows fabric cloud

The recent large cloud providers and databases are as follows:

  • Google Bigtable
  • Amazon Simple Database
  • Cloud-based SQL (Sequential Query Language)

Become a master in Cloud computing Course

Get Cloud computing Practical Assignments and Real time projects

The tabulation below will illustrate the main difference between the cloud and the traditional datacenters:

Cloud Computing

Traditional Datacenters

When demand rises, the cloud can be scaled automatically and therefore cloud will not face any expenditure issues

Traditional datacenters are expensive as it faces heating, hardware and software issues. And, the expense is mainly related to the data center maintenance

The main benefits of using APIs in cloud computing are as follows:

  • APIs are also known as Application Programming Interface is used to neglect the need to write highly complex programs
  • APIs provide the required information to share relevant details between one to another developed applications
  • It makes applications which can be easily accessed and created at ease

Most of the recruiters nowadays are interrogating this question to check the ability of the aspirants attending the cloud computing interview:

Prepare the following points given below to answer this question without hassles.

  • It can automatically scale as and when a demand rise
  • It can manage and handle any volume of workload without causing any issues
  • It is provided with capable hardware that can fulfill all the necessities of cloud architecture

The different building blocks of cloud architecture are listed below:

  • Reference architecture
  • Technical architecture
  • Deployment operation architecture

System integrators in cloud computing ensure a particular strategy using which even a complex cloud platform can be created. Using system integrators, highly complicated private and hybrid clouds can be created at ease, as an integrator is filled with all the information regarding creating an effective datacenter.

The prerequisites required to implement a cloud computing platform are as follows:

  • Compliance
  • Data storage
  • Uptime
  • Business continuity
  • Data integrity
  • Data loss

The major significance of cloud architecture is as follows:

  • It is one of the zero investment or investment-free architecture
  • This infrastructure can be implemented in no time
  • It makes uses of the resources without any losses

Scalability is one of the essential traits of cloud computing where the abundant workload can be maintained and handled by increasing the capacity of the available resources whereas elasticity is the process of commissioning and decommissioning the capacity of the available resources.

Most of the aspirants miss answering this question, so be more cautious, make use of the top 50 Cloud Computing interview questions and answers of Coursejet to crack this question.

Prepare the points that are listed below to crack this interview question and grab your dream career:

  • Managing and maintaining the service level policies
  • Effectively organizing the cloud’s operating system
  • Knowing how both backend level and user level virtualization platforms are different from each other

Listed below are some of the laws which can be used to secure the cloud’s data.

  • Processing – This can be effectively used to process and complete an application.
  • File – It can be used to manage and control data manipulation at ease
  • Output reconciliation – It can be used to reconcile the output data and the input data
  • Input validation – It can be used to control data in the cloud
  • Security and data backup – It can protect the data from security threats and data loss

Looking for Cloud Computing Hands-On Training?

Get Cloud computing Practical Assignments and Real time projects

The following are some of the phases that are available in cloud computing:

  • Cleanup phase
  • Shutdown phase
  • Launch phase
  • Monitor phase

Listed below are some of the components of cloud architecture:

  • Cloud provided services
  • Cloud storage services
  • Cloud ingress
  • Processor speed
  • Intra-cloud communications

A common interview question asked frequently. Software as a Service (SaaS), Platform as a Service (PaaS) and Infrastructure as a Service (IaaS) are some of the different layers of cloud.

The different modes of SaaS are as follows:

  • Simple multi-tenancy: The mode is an efficient mode that is highly user independent and this trait is unique rather than the other modes.
  • Fine grain multi-tenancy: It uses several users to cater the resources with the same functionality.

CaaS can also be defined as the Communication as a Service which is effectively utilized in the telecom industry to ensure several benefits to the users like desktop call control, desktop faxing and unified messaging.

One of the effective layers of cloud known as Platform as a Service which grants the infrastructure layer’s overall virtualization. It is actually implemented in the infrastructure model that ensures several resources which might include storage, network and computers.

The architecture type that is effectively used to build cloud architecture is known as a “Grid” which is catered to various organizations that use data centers for their business needs.

Virtualization in the cloud is used to transfer or migrate virtual images from one of the physical machines to another at ease. With the help of virtualization, users can execute several optimizations without any hassles.

ADC can also be termed as the Application Delivery Controller which is allocated to VIPs known as Virtual IP address using which the pool of servers can be mapped effectively.

This is one of the common cloud computing interview questions asked frequently in the interviews recently.

Containerized data centers and Low-density datacenters are the two different types of data centers that are deployed effectively for cloud computing.

🚀Fill Up & Get Free Quote